Output 61d83f6769624103c0b83ee3536b9d6b98f845e496414a9775f9c72a86451559:1

value
20674360
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 453c6b1e19c8f3af8d4e407f7a67673651805986 OP_EQUALVERIFY OP_CHECKSIG
address
17K61BaB1ZU6cv8EdqwJAvtUhp9kfGxweZ
transaction
61d83f6769624103c0b83ee3536b9d6b98f845e496414a9775f9c72a86451559
spent
true